Property Report
This property is a mid-terrace house located at 119 Plum Lane in London, SE18 3AG. It has a floor area of 109 square units and was built between 1900-1929. The property features fully double-glazed windows and a pitched roof with 270mm loft insulation. The current energy rating is 'C', but with potential improvements, it could achieve an 'B' rating. The property has mains gas for heating and hot water, and its current energy consumption is 189 units per year. The estimated running cost is £902 per year, and the annual energy cost saving is £617. - Based on our analysis, this property has a HomeScore of 798 out of 999.
